What is the required stress for L245 steel pipe at -10°? Everyone, let’s discuss it!
Reply #22009-05-26
It can be found in Table A-1 of Appendix A to the Code for Process Piping (ASME B31.3). It should be 137 MPa; you can check it again on your own
Reply #32009-05-26
L245 is a pipeline steel; the method for calculating the allowable stress of materials used in gas pipelines should refer to B31.8 rather than ASME B31.3. Alternatively, referring to the national standards such as the \"Design Code for Gas Pipeline Engineering\" and the \"Design Code for Urban Gas\", the allowable stress = minimum yield strength * design factor, with this design factor being determined based on the regional classification of the area where the pipeline passes.
